The 2021 glass totals are in!

In 2018, Ripple Glass expanded glass collection to bars, restaurants, venues, apartments, condominiums, and other businesses. At the beginning of 2022, we announced that 300 businesses throughout the Kansas City metro had signed on to recycle glass with us.

We are thrilled to report that in 2021, those Ripple Certified businesses recycled nearly 1000 TONS of glass.Β Incredible! But, who recycled the MOST glass?

Here are the Top 5 Ripple Certified bars, restaurants, apartments, and condominiums. Did your favorite business or multi-family community make the Top 5? Drum roll, please!

Top 5 – Bars and Restaurants

Ripple Certified Bar/Restaurant, City Amount of Glass Recycled (in lbs)*
1. Extra Virgin, Kansas City, MO 53,760 pounds
2. Missie B’s, Kansas City, MO 43,430 pounds
3. Summit Grill Waldo, Kansas City, MO 36,160 pounds
4. Minsky’s Pizza South Plaza, Kansas City, MO 34,340 pounds
5. Brooksider, Kansas City, MO 32,700 pounds
*the amount of glass recycled from each location from January 2021 – December 2021 in pounds

Top 5 – Apartments and Condos

Ripple Certified Apartment/Condo, City Amount of Glass Recycled (in lbs)*
1. Sulgrave Regency Condominiums, Kansas City, MO 17,700 pounds
2. Kirkwood Circle Condominiums, Kansas City, MO 12,500 pound
4. One Park Place Condominiums, Kansas City, MO 9,660 pounds
3. 333 Meyer West Condos, Kansas City, MO 8,760 pounds
5. Reverb KC Apartments, Kansas City, MO 7,620 pounds
*the amount of glass recycled from each location from January 2021 – December 2021 in pounds
